CRC members are appointed by the governor (15 members), legislative leaders (18), and the Florida Supreme court (3). The state board of education shall consist of seven members appointed by the governor to staggered 4-year terms, subject to confirmation by the senate. [1], In each school district there shall be a superintendent of schools who shall be elected at the general election in each year the number of which is a multiple of four for a term of four years; or, when provided by resolution of the district school board, or by special law, approved by vote of the electors, the district school superintendent in any school district shall be employed by the district school board as provided by general law. all voters. School districts | Wenn passed, Floridians who prepare forward flooding, rising sea levels, and natural disasters by elevating their residential can do so without their property taxes increasing. The resolution or special law may be rescinded or repealed by either procedure after four years.
